Improving Effectiveness of Government-Funded R&D Programs—Application of a Stage-Gate System for a Japanese Ministry
The Ministry of Agriculture, Forestry and Fisheries (MAFF) in Japan spends about 7 billion yen in commissioned project studies and competitive funds programs that are mainly targeted at maturing technology from a technology readiness level in the 3–6 range. The success rate of these programs, as measured by commercialization, has been poor. Other governments have adopted stage-gate processes for R&D funding programs with greater transfer of the developed technology to commercial products. Three such programs-two from the US and one from the UK-are reviewed. Based on the analysis, a new stage-gate process for MAFF is proposed, with gates and deliverables identified.
